Optimal temperature conditions by compartment

The main chamber of a two-chamber refrigerator is an area where the temperature usually varies in the range from +2 to +5 degrees Celsius. These are the values ​​that are considered safety standard for most food products. In such conditions, bacteria multiply slowly, which allows you to maintain the freshness of ready-made meals and semi-finished products for several days.

Inside the refrigerator compartment, the temperature is distributed unevenly, and this is a physical feature that cannot be ignored. It is always colder near the back wall, where the evaporator is located, and warmer near the door. Knowing this feature, you will be able to correctly arrange the products:

  • 🥩 Back wall: the coldest place, ideal for raw meat, fish and open dairy products that require strict adherence to the regime.
  • 🥛 Middle shelves: a stable temperature zone, suitable for storing sausages, cheeses, ready meals in containers and eggs.
  • 🥦 Bottom drawers: It is usually a little warmer and more humid here, which is great for vegetables, fruits and herbs, which can lose their taste in extreme cold.

The freezer deserves special attention. In two-chamber models Atlant it should provide a temperature no higher than -18 degrees Celsius. With this mode, products can be stored for months without loss of taste and beneficial properties. If the freezer operates in fast freezing mode, the temperature can briefly drop to -24 degrees, which allows you to “seal” the structure of the product.

⚠️ Attention: Do not store fresh vegetables and fruits in close proximity to the back wall of the refrigerator compartment. Contact with the surface of the evaporator can lead to freezing and damage, even if the general mode in the chamber is set correctly.

How to set the thermostat depending on the model

Setting the temperature in refrigerators Atlant depends on the type of control system installed. Older and budget models use a mechanical thermostat. It is a rotary switch, usually located inside the refrigerator compartment on the ceiling or top wall. The scale of such a regulator most often has values ​​from 1 to 7 (or from Min to Max).

It is important to understand the logic of the mechanics: the number “1” means the warmest mode (the compressor is rarely turned on), and the number “7” or “Max” is the coldest (the compressor works almost without stopping). The optimal position for year-round use is considered to be "3" or "4". In the summer, when the apartment is hot, you can carefully move the lever towards higher values, but not all the way, so as not to overload the motor.

Modern models Atlant are equipped with electronic control with a display on the door. Here the settings are made using buttons, and the current parameters are displayed digitally. This gives higher accuracy. Typically, the interface allows you to separately adjust the temperature in the refrigerator and freezer compartments. To enter the setup mode, you often need to hold a button or press a combination, which is described in detail in the instructions for a specific model.

When setting up the electronic control unit, it is worth remembering about the function EcoMode or economy mode. When activated, the temperature in the refrigerator compartment is set at +5...+6 degrees, which is sufficient for short-term storage, but saves energy. If you have loaded a lot of warm products, it makes sense to temporarily turn on the mode SuperCool (super cooling), which will forcibly cool the chamber to +2 degrees.

The influence of the season and load on the operation of the compressor

External ambient temperature has a direct impact on the operation of refrigeration equipment. In summer, when the temperature in the kitchen reaches +25...+30 degrees, heat exchange is difficult. The compressor requires more time and effort to remove heat from the chambers. During this period, it is not recommended to set the regulator to maximum cold, as this can lead to continuous operation of the motor and overheating.

In winter, the situation changes. If the refrigerator is in an unheated room or near a balcony door, where the temperature drops below +10 degrees, mechanical models may have problems starting. The thermostat simply “will not see” the heat and will not turn on the compressor. For such cases, some models provide a winter mode or the ability to reconfigure.

Loading the cameras also plays an important role. An empty refrigerator cools down faster, but also heats up faster when the door is opened. A unit completely filled with food keeps the cold longer, but requires more time for initial cooling. Golden mean - this is filling the volume by approximately 60-70%, which ensures good air circulation.

For the convenience of users, we have compiled a summary table that will help you figure out where and at what temperature it is better to store different groups of products in a two-chamber refrigerator Atlant. Compliance with these recommendations will help avoid premature spoilage of food.

Product type Recommended temperature Shelf life (approx.) Zone in refrigerator
Raw meat, poultry 0...+2 °C 1-2 days Top shelf (at the back wall)
Dairy products +2...+4 °C 3-7 days Middle shelves
Ready meals +2...+5 °C 2-3 days Middle/lower shelves
Vegetables and fruits +4...+8 °C 3-10 days Bottom drawers (vegetables)
Frozen foods -18 °C and below up to 12 months Freezer compartment

Please note that storing food in areas with inappropriate temperatures will shorten its shelf life. For example, milk on the door (where it is warmer) will sour faster than on the middle shelf. And cucumbers placed against the back wall may become covered with an ice crust and become soft.

Secrets of storing eggs

It is better to store eggs with the blunt end up in the main chamber, and not in a special compartment on the door. Constant shaking when opening the door and temperature changes on the door can damage the internal structure of the egg and shorten its freshness.

Common temperature problems and their solutions

Sometimes users are faced with a situation where the settings do not correspond to reality. Food in the refrigerator freezes, or, conversely, ice melts in the freezer. The first cause of such anomalies is often a malfunction of the temperature sensor or clogged air supply channels.

If it is too cold in the refrigerator compartment (products at the back wall are covered with frost), try reducing the value on the thermostat. If this does not help, check to see if the air circulation holes are blocked by food. In models with a system No Frost impaired circulation leads to local temperature changes.

In the case when the refrigerator Atlant does not maintain the temperature and the compressor works constantly, more serious reasons are possible:

  • 🔌 Freon leak: the refrigerant becomes low, and the system cannot gain the required cold.
  • ❄️ Thermostat malfunction: the "brain" of the refrigerator does not receive a signal that the temperature has been reached and does not turn off the motor.
  • 🚪 Damage to the seal: The rubber on the door has dried out or become dirty, warm air is constantly entering the chamber.

An external thermometer can be used for diagnostics. Place a glass of water on the middle shelf, place a thermometer there and leave for several hours. This will show the real temperature inside, which may differ from the readings of the built-in sensor.

Caring for the cooling system for a stable temperature

In order for the temperature in a two-chamber refrigerator Atlant to always correspond to the norm, it is necessary to regularly service the equipment. Even modern systems require attention. Dust on the condenser (grid at the back or bottom) impairs heat transfer, causing the compressor to work longer and less efficiently.

Regular defrosting (for drip systems) or preventative washing (for No Frost) are also important. The accumulation of odors and dirt can clog the drainage hole, leading to increased humidity and temperature disturbances. Clean the drainage with a soft syringe or a special brush once every six months.

Do not forget to check the tightness of the door. A sheet of paper sandwiched between the door and the body must be pulled out with force along the entire perimeter. If the paper falls out freely, it means that the seal requires replacement or adjustment of the hinges, and the cold will evaporate.

Why does ice freeze on the back wall in the Atlant refrigerator?

Ice on the back wall of the refrigeration chamber in models with a drip system is a normal operating process. Moisture condenses on the cold wall, freezes, and then, when the compressor turns off, melts and flows into the drain. If there is too much ice (“fur coat”), perhaps you have set the regulator to maximum, often open the door, or the defrost sensor is faulty.

Is it possible to change the temperature in the freezer separately from the refrigerator compartment?

In most Atlant two-chamber refrigerators with one compressor and mechanical control, the temperature is regulated by a common thermostat, which is located in the refrigerator camera. The freezer is cooled by residual cold. In models with electronic control and two circuits or a Full No Frost system, independent settings are often available.

How to understand that the refrigerator thermostat is faulty?

The main signs of a thermostat failure: the compressor does not turn on at all (the refrigerator is silent), or it works without interruption, without turning off for hours. Also, a sign of a malfunction may be the absence of a click when turning the control knob from the “0” or “Off” position to the working position.

Does the amount of food in the refrigerator affect the cooling speed?

Yes, it does significantly. It is faster and easier to cool an empty chamber to the set temperature. If you have loaded a lot of food at room temperature, the compressor will require several hours of continuous operation to cool the entire volume. At such moments, you should not open the door unless necessary.
